Look-It pours a tan or off-white foamy head that looks very smooth. It has a dark copper brown color, almost like a cola and is semi-transparent.
Smell-It smells mostly malty and nutty.
Taste-It has a prominent toasted malt flavor and a little bit of a grassy hop overtone. There is also a powdery, mineral flavor at the end. It is medium-bodied with a refreshing rinse.
Overall-This is a good beer. It reminds me a bit of an improved version of fat tire. Good job, Old Ox!

The beer pours a frothy off-white head that dissipates but leaves a nice film on the surface. The beer itself is a clear copper with a good metallic hue to it.
The smell has a nice moderate caramel note with a metallic hop bitterness to it and a bit of toasted malt.
The taste is good. It's a bit more bitter and toasted than the smell but still has the same noticeable caramel note with a slightly stronger hop note. There is also a good metallic minerality to it as well.
The feel has a medium body with a slight stickiness to it.
Overall, this is a pretty after work beer that has complexity but isn't overly trying on a person's tastes.
